Hi Dave,

Mmm, OK. Thanks for your helpful response.

Trouble, in this case, means that it can't be done. I do the following:
1. Locate any geometry_columns table
2. Right click -> View data (or view all rows in the submenu, or whatever)
3. I click in a field in the f_table_name column, and make changes
4. I press any of enter; tab; or the little save button at the top
5. I press the 'refresh' button at the top

On 1.4.1, this then displays the data as amended.
On 1.6.3, it reverts to the data as it originally appeared.

I can replicate this on any of my geometry_columns tables, so I assume it's common to all PostGIS setups; if you need me to export one of my tables you'll have to tell me what form you want them in, and how to get them to that state. The table definition looks like this:

CREATE TABLE geometry_columns
(
  f_table_catalog character varying(256) NOT NULL,
  f_table_schema character varying(256) NOT NULL,
  f_table_name character varying(256) NOT NULL,
  f_geometry_column character varying(256) NOT NULL,
  coord_dimension integer NOT NULL,
  srid integer NOT NULL,
  "type" character varying(30) NOT NULL,
  CONSTRAINT geometry_columns_pk PRIMARY KEY (f_table_catalog, f_table_schema, f_table_name, f_geometry_column)
)
WITH OIDS;
ALTER TABLE geometry_columns OWNER TO postgres;

... and I don't think it matters what data is in there, as the same thing happens when you try to add a new row.
